wsmDatabase D

Total Complexity 703
Dependencies 4
Dependents 3
Total lines 2,827
Lines of code 2,272
Logical lines of code 1,646
Comment lines 242
Methods 91
Properties 6

Methods 91

Method Rating Maintainability Complexity Lines of code
fnGetTotalVisitorsCount()
D
32 36 87
fnGetTotalPageViewCount()
C
36 29 67
fnGetFirstTimeVisitorCount()
C
36 29 66
fnGetReferralTotalPageViewCount()
C
37 27 61
fnGetReferralFirstTimeVisitorCount()
B
38 24 60
getReferralOSStats()
B
37 23 65
fnGetReferralTotalVisitorsCountByBroswerOS()
B
41 22 50
fnGetReferralList()
B
40 21 50
getReferralSiteStats()
B
43 18 41
fnGetURLogID()
B
41 17 55
fnGetDailyReportByMonthNameTimeZone()
B
37 15 71
fnGetReferralTotalVisitorsCount()
B
46 17 34
fnGetReferralTotalVisitorsCountByRefURL()
B
46 17 31
fnGetListOfUrlsByReferral()
A
45 16 35
fnGetHourlyReportByDateNameTimeZone()
A
39 14 59
fnCorrectDatabaseTables()
A
46 15 36
getContentByURLStats()
A
44 15 36
fnGetMonthlyReportByYear()
A
39 13 64
fnGetTotalReferralsByRefURL()
A
49 15 24
fnGetDailyReportByMonth()
A
41 13 50
fnGetReferralTotalVisitorsCountByOSBrowser()
A
49 12 28
getVisitorsInfo()
A
44 11 41
fnGetReferralTotalVisitorsCountByCountry()
A
49 12 25
getReferralCountryStats()
A
46 11 35
fnGetHistoricalHourlyStatsByDate()
A
42 10 49
getContentURLDayWiseStats()
A
48 10 28
fnInsertNewUniqueVisit()
A
51 10 24
getGeoLocationInfo()
A
46 9 37
fnGetRefLogID()
A
48 8 32
fnUpdateExistingVisit()
A
52 8 22
fnGetMonthlyReportByYearNameTimeZone()
A
46 7 35
getContentByURLTotalRecords()
A
52 8 20
fnGetTotalStatsByMonth()
S
50 7 29
fnGetTodaysVisitorsByHour()
S
49 7 27
getReferralDeviceStartEndVisit()
S
51 7 27
fnInsertNewVisit()
S
54 7 19
fnGetHistoricalDayStatsByDays()
S
48 6 31
getContentByURLVisitors()
S
58 7 13
fnGetTotalVisitorsByCountries()
S
52 5 24
fnGetTotalPageViewsByCountries()
S
52 5 24
fnGetActiveVisitorsCount()
S
53 5 20
fnGetDayWiseBounceRateByNumberOfDays()
S
53 5 20
fnGetMostActiveVisitors()
S
54 5 19
fnGetTodaysForeCastData()
S
56 5 16
fnGetCurrentDayHourlyStats()
S
44 3 46
fnGetOSIDByTitle()
S
57 5 15
fnGetNDayFromFirstVisitActionTime()
S
59 5 15
fnGetBrowserIDByTitle()
S
57 5 15
fnGetResolutionIDByTitle()
S
57 5 15
fnGetCountryIdByCode()
S
61 5 11
fnGetRegionIdByCode()
S
61 5 11
fnGetReferralKeywords()
S
53 4 22
fnUpdateURLParameters()
S
57 4 17
fnGetDayWiseFirstTimeVisitorCount()
S
56 4 16
fnGetLastDaysHourlyAverageStats()
S
57 4 16
fnGetToolBarID()
S
58 4 15
fnGetSearchEngineID()
S
59 4 13
fnGetTodaysPageViewsByHour()
S
55 3 17
fnIsNotDuplicateLinkVisit()
S
56 3 17
fnGetTodaysBounceRateByHour()
S
57 3 16
fnGetAverageVisitLength()
S
57 3 16
getReferralSiteStartEndVisit()
S
58 3 15
fnLogError()
S
64 4 10
getReferralCountryStartEndVisit()
S
59 3 14
fnGetDayWisePageViewsByNumberOfDays()
S
59 3 12
fnGetDayWiseVisitorsByNumberOfDays()
S
59 3 12
fnGetDailyStatsByMonthRange()
S
56 2 17
fnGetMonthlyStatsByRange()
S
56 2 17
fnGetSearchEngineList()
S
64 3 9
fnGetTotalPageViewsByRegion()
S
63 3 10
fnGetHourlyStatsByDateRange()
S
58 2 14
fnGetBounceRateByDate()
S
66 2 8
fnFindVisitorByConfigId()
S
65 2 8
fnGetCurrentDayStats()
S
58 1 15
fnFindVisitorById()
S
65 2 8
fnGetCurrentHourStats()
S
59 1 13
fnGetHistoricalHourlyStatsByDay()
S
60 1 12
fnGetRecentVisitedPages()
S
62 1 10
fnGetLastLinkVisited()
S
71 1 5
fnUpdateExistingLinkVisit()
S
65 1 9
fnGetColumnsOfLogUniqueVisit()
S
72 1 5
fnGetColumnsOfLogVisit()
S
72 1 5
fnGetAllCountries()
S
71 1 5
fnGetToolBarList()
S
72 1 5
fnReturnURLElements()
S
63 1 9
fnGetTotalBrowsingPages()
S
65 1 8
fnGetSearchEngine()
S
72 1 5
fnGetFirstVisitDate()
S
72 1 5
fnGetPopularReferrers()
S
63 1 9
fnGetPopularPages()
S
63 1 9
__construct()
S
61 1 9